CONTEXT

Administrative/Biographical history:

The City of London Territorial and Auxiliary Forces Association was formed in January 1908 (as a result of the creation of the Territorial Force in that year). The Association continued until 1968 when, along with other Territorial Associations, it was wound up.

CONTENT

Scope and content/abstract:

Records of the City of London Territorial and Auxiliary Forces Association comprising: minute books, 1908-68 (Ms 12606-14); papers relating to the establishment, constitution and membership of the association, 1907-54 (Ms 12615); annual reports, 1947-55 (Ms 12616), balance sheets, 1951-1954 (Ms 12617); and correspondence, orders and other papers, 1945-1967 (Ms 12618-26). They were catalogued by Guildhall Library staff in 1968.

ARCHIVAL INFORMATION

Archival history:

Immediate source of acquisition:

The records of the Association were deposited in Guildhall Library in March 1968 with the approval of the Public Record Office since they are public records.
